Understanding Fuzzy Neural Networks
Before we delve into the practical applications, it’s essential to understand what FNNs are and how they work. FNNs are a type of artificial neural network that can handle imprecise or uncertain data, which is common in real-world scenarios. Unlike traditional neural networks that rely on crisp inputs (e.g., yes/no, 0/1), FNNs incorporate fuzzy logic, which allows for degrees of truth. This makes them particularly adept at dealing with situations where data is vague or subjective.
Practical Applications in Healthcare
Healthcare is one of the most exciting fields where FNNs are making significant strides. Consider the following case study:
Case Study: Early Detection of Diseases
A study conducted by researchers at the University of California, San Diego, used FNNs to predict the onset of Alzheimer’s disease based on MRI scans. Traditional methods often rely on clear-cut measurements, but Alzheimer’s disease progression can be subtle and subjective. By employing FNNs, the researchers were able to analyze the fuzzy boundaries of brain tissues and detect early signs of the disease with higher accuracy. This application not only improves diagnostic efficacy but also allows for earlier intervention, potentially slowing or even halting the disease’s progression.
Enhancing Electrical Engineering and Energy Management
In the realm of electrical engineering and energy management, FNNs are proving to be invaluable. Let’s look at a case where FNNs were used to optimize energy consumption in smart grids.
Case Study: Smart Grid Optimization
A study by the National Renewable Energy Laboratory (NREL) utilized FNNs to enhance the performance of smart grid systems. The researchers integrated FNNs with real-time data from various sources, including weather forecasts and consumer behavior patterns. This integration allowed for more accurate predictions of energy demand and supply, leading to better grid stability and reduced energy waste. The FNNs were particularly effective in managing the variability of renewable energy sources like solar and wind, ensuring a more reliable and efficient grid.
Impact on Environmental Monitoring
Environmental monitoring is another area where FNNs are making a significant impact. The complex and often uncertain nature of environmental data makes FNNs a perfect fit for this field.
Case Study: Air Quality Forecasting
In a project funded by the European Union, scientists from the University of Athens developed an FNN-based system for air quality forecasting. This system integrated data from various sensors, weather models, and historical pollution levels. The FNNs were trained to recognize patterns and predict future pollution levels with high accuracy. This not only helps in making informed decisions about public health but also aids in the development of targeted pollution control strategies.
